Setting One (Questions 1 through 4: 25 Points): Below you should recognize a problem
from the first exam. In that exam you were asked to determine whether independence held for a
specific cell. Let’s revisit the problem now and this time – let’s test to see whether “State in
which a crime is reported” and “whether or not the crime report is meth-related” are independent
or dependent. Do so at the α = .05 level of significance. The original description follows …..
ORIGINAL DESCRIPTION: Both Washington and Oregon have enacted stronger laws related
to meth-production, distribution, and use than has Idaho. This has led some meth-labs formerly in
Washington and Oregon to relocate to Idaho. Advocates of tougher meth laws believe that as a
result of this Idaho may have a higher proportion of meth-related crimes than do Washington and
Oregon. A random sample of 1,000 crime reports gave the following results.
STATE
CRIME REPORTS
Meth-Related Not Meth-Related Totals
Idaho 100 150 250
Washington 105 245 350
Oregon 120 280 400
Totals 325 675 1,000

SETTING TWO: (Questions 5 through 8: 25 points) A recent survey gathered responses

from a sample of 500 married women and a second sample of 500 married men. Among the goals of the work were to identify issues regarded as most important in a marriage and to determine whether there were any gender differences. Given the data below, test the appropriate hypothesis at the α = .10 level of significance.

SINGLE MOST IMPORTANT ISSUE

GENDER

Faithfulness Shared Religious and Moral Perspectives Shared Views on Child Raising Shared Financial Vision & Priorities Equitable Division of Household

Duties TOTAL

Women 220 160 65 35 20 500

Men 180 140 85 65 30 500

TOTAL 400 300 150 100 50 1,
